Gatland wrote: “Smith has to be on here. When we brought him out on the Lions I was incredibly impressed with him. His running game is special, being able to put players into holes. There’s less space at Test level, but Smith has the makings of an absolute superstar and can be the difference for England. I like his maturity, the balance he has in his game with kick-run-pass, he communicates well. That relationship can continue with Owen Farrell.”
![](https://www.ruck.co.uk/wp-content/uploads/2021/11/2407027.jpg)
Marcus Smith Facts:
- Smith was born in Manila in the Philippines and picked up the game at the age of 7 with Centaurs RFC when his family decided to move to Singapore, he learnt the game there before moving to Sussex as a 13-year old
- His Dad, Jeremy Smith lived in Hong Kong from 1992-97, playing for Valley and the national side at fly-half
- At just 18 years of age and 200 days, he made his Premiership debut at Twickenham to become the youngest fly-half to start in the top flight since a 17-year old George Ford
- He is known to many of his teammates as Smudge, which is the traditional military nickname for anyone with the surname Smith.

Gatland wrote: “Everyone at the moment is really excited about him given his performances for Gloucester. I look forward to seeing him step up this weekend against the All Blacks and seeing how he has improved at international level. He has that blistering pace and finishing ability, but the challenge is how much ball is he going to get.”
